![](/img/trans.png)
[英]How do I replace all occurrences of “</p>” in a string with “” in JavaScript?
[英]How do I replace all occurrences of “/” in a string with “_” in JavaScript?
由於某種原因, "".replace()
方法僅替換第一次出現而不替換其他出現。 有任何想法嗎?
您必須在替換調用中使用g
修飾符(用於全局)。
str = str.replace(/searchString/g, "replaceWith")
在您的特定情況下,它將是:
str = str.replace (/\//g, "_");
請注意,您必須轉義正則表達式中的/
。
"Your/string".split("/").join("_")
如果你不需要RegExp的強大功能
str.replace(/\//g,”_”)
試試這段代碼:
text = text.replace(new RegExp("textToReplace","g"), "replacemntText"));
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.